Role Overview: As the appointed Project Manager, and working with a group of Senior Project Managers you will play a key role in overseeing utilities projects with a particular focus on NEC contracts. Your extensive experience and accreditation with NEC will be crucial in ensuring the successful execution of these projects to meet the highest standards. Key Responsibilities:

  • Lead and manage utilities projects with an emphasis on NEC contracts, ensuring strict compliance with contractual terms and conditions.
  • Collaborate closely with clients, stakeholders, and subcontractors to understand project requirements, objectives, and deliverables within the NEC framework.
  • Develop comprehensive project plans, incorporating scope, schedules, resource allocation, and risk assessments, with a specific focus on NEC compliance.
  • Monitor project progress, proactively identify potential NEC-related risks, and implement effective mitigation strategies.
  • Conduct regular status meetings and provide timely updates to clients, stakeholders, and senior management, emphasizing NEC contract performance.
  • Uphold the highest standards of NEC regulations and other relevant industry requirements, health, safety, and environmental guidelines.
  • Cultivate a collaborative and efficient work environment, promoting teamwork and fostering professional development within the team.
  • Oversee meticulous project documentation, including NEC-related records, and prepare comprehensive reports for clients and management.
Qualifications and Skills:
  • Ideally a degree in a relevant field (Engineering, Surveying, Construction Management, Business, or equivalent).
  • Ideally MAPM though if not yet achieved the company will support this.
  • Prince 2 Certification, working towards or a desire to achieve.
  • Relevant Chartership, working towards or a desire to achieve.
  • Proven track record as a Project Manager with experience in utilities projects and a strong focus on NEC contracts.
  • Demonstrable expertise and accreditation in NEC contracts and their implementation in utilities projects in the UK.
  • Strong communication, and negotiation skills, with a demonstrated ability to excel under NEC contractual conditions.
  • Proficiency in project management tools, software, and MS Office Suite.
